Course Description
 This is an elective course chosen by
students interested in the introductory
level of Spanish. At this level,
students will study pronunciation,
grammar, and vocabulary to develop
the ability to understand, read, and
write simple Spanish. It is structured
to develop a solid foundation of the
four basic skills with major emphasis
on the oral and written communitive
skills and understanding of Hispanic
culture.

Attendance Policy
“Be on time and show up.”
 The primary attendance policy will go along with the hand book; however,
your attendance will be part of your grade as a whole.
 NO TARDIES, NO ABSENCES = 10pts added to final exam or project
 ONLY EXCUSED TARDIES & ABSENCES = 5pts added
 EXCEED # OF TARDIES & ABSENCES ALLOWED = 1pt. Taken off per tardy
or absence exceeded.
